NATIONAL PARKS AND WILDLIFE ACT 1974 - SECT 47X

Removal of trust board members or local council and appointment of administrator

47X Removal of trust board members or local council and appointment of administrator

(1) The Minister may, by notice published in the Gazette--
(a) remove any or all of the members of a regional park trust board from office, or
(b) remove all the members of a regional park trust board from office and appoint a person as the administrator of the regional park trust concerned.
(2) If an administrator is appointed--
(a) the affairs of the regional park trust are to be managed by the administrator, and
(b) the administrator has and may exercise all the functions of the regional park trust.
(3) The Minister may, by notice published in the Gazette, appoint an administrator--
(a) to have the care, control and management of a regional park instead of a local council as nominated by the Minister under section 47O (3) (c) (iii), and
(b) to exercise any of the functions of the local council in respect of the regional park.
(4) Subject to this Act, an administrator holds office for such period as may be specified in the administrator's instrument of appointment.
(5) The Minister may remove an administrator from office at any time.
(6) An administrator is entitled to be paid such remuneration as the Minister may direct. The office of an administrator is not, for the purposes of any Act, an office or place of profit under the Crown.
